BSc (Hons) Healthcare Leadership focuses on healthcare leadership and service improvement. It is designed to develop subject knowledge, academic skills and practical understanding that can support progression into employment or further study. Students may study areas such as Academic and Professional Skills, The Health and Social Care Environment, Managing Quality in Health and Social Care, Business Finance, Managing Human Resources and Sustainability in Career Development, alongside wider themes in healthcare leadership, management, service improvement, safeguarding, policy, communication, research and professional practice. Career outcomes: Career outcomes may include team leader roles in health and social care, care coordinator, service improvement assistant, health service administration, community support management or further study in health leadership. Actual career routes depend on the student’s experience, qualifications, location, chosen provider route and any professional requirements in the sector.
